Rien d’étonnant à ce que le rap, musique de l’ego par excellence, ait développé jusqu’à l’extrémité le genre autobiographique (avec un penchant certain pour l’autofiction), de l’introspection désabusée jusqu’à la fanfaronnade ludique. C’est même peut-être là qu’on compte ses plus grandes réussites.

‘That’s how I’m livin”, sur l’album “Home Invasion” (1993), est l’une d’entre elles. Ice-T y relate son parcours, de l’enfance au rap en passant par le business de rue, évoquant aussi l’école, l’armée, l’hôpital, la taule… Sobriété glaçante du récit, ambiance de film noir (concoctée par DJ Aladdin et SLJ) : ce morceau est parfait.
